Stop Selling dogs on gumtree

I was at my vet last week getting my mad spaniels innoculations. During conversation I asked her if she has seen an increase in Christmas puppies coming through the door. Sadly she said that she had, but that they were mostly gumtree puppies with people saying " I know I shouldn't have....but I did"

To me sites like gumtree are just promoting puppy farms, bad breeding and the theft of dogs. So I had a wee search about and their is actually a face book campaign to try and stop this and a petition which I thought people on here might be keen to sign

So here it is
We call for an urgent review of the laws governing the sale of animals online - e-petitions

I know I am going to get blasted for this... but Gumtree is just another medium which can be abused.

It is an excellent resource for people who want a dog that is no longer wanted where it is.

If proper caution is exercised things should turn out no better or worse than dealing through the local newspaper.
